About Us

The Neonatal Intensive Care Unit (NICU) at Valley Children’s Hospital is Central California’s only Regional Level IV NICU - the highest level of medical care available for premature and critically ill newborns.

With a focus on family-centered care, our patients have access to a full range of pediatric and surgical specialists that treat potentially life-threatening illnesses due to extreme prematurity, congenital defects, injury, chronic illnesses and more.

Our NICU patient ratios are 1:1 or 2:1 in the ICU and 1:3 in Intermediate Care.

Collectively, our NICUs provide specialized care for more than 1,400 fragile babies and nearly 25,000 patient days a year.

Our team supports a network of NICUs throughout Central California, providing services for Madera County, Merced County, Fresno County, Kings County and Tulare County.

Our level II and level III satellite NICUs (Fresno, Merced & Hanford) are staffed with Valley Children’s team of experts to provide patients the opportunity to receive treatment closer to home.

The nurses in these satellite units are trained to attend high-risk deliveries and resuscitate babies in the delivery room if needed.

Our NICU is ranked as one of the best children’s hospitals in Neonatology by U.S.

News & World Report for 2023-2024- the seventh such ranking for our NICU.

Our expert team consists of more than 250 neonatal nurses, constantly striving to innovate and improve patient care so babies have the best outcomes.

Job Summary

The Nurse Practitioner is an Advanced Practice Practitioner who is accountable for a "defined" patient population. Functions in the roles of expert practitioner, consultant, educator, patient advocate, care coordinator and researcher within a specialized area of practice. Possesses and exhibits a high degree of knowledge, skill and competence in the provision of health care directly to the patient, family or community, or indirectly through guidance of care by other professional personnel. Provision of patient care is conducted and performed utilizing the medical model under the supervision of the CCS paneled Neonatologist and functions in accordance to standardized procedures within the scope of licensure and in accordance with applicable law, regulations, and in accordance with policies of Valley Children's Healthcare.
